Tech layoffs spur AI-augmented 'player-coach' managers

TL;DR Summary
With ongoing tech layoffs and leaner orgs, middle managers are being cut or transformed into hands-on leaders who also supervise AI agents, a move dubbed 'player-coach' or 'megamanager.' Coinbase cut 14% of its staff and said everyone must be an active individual contributor; Gallup data show managers now oversee about 12 workers and often perform IC work (97%), while Indeed reports 12.3% fewer middle-manager roles in 2025, signaling a broader shift toward AI-augmented orgs.
